1.Multi-slice Spiral CT Angiography of Coronary Artery :Technique Application and Clinical Value
Journal of Practical Radiology 2001;0(05):-
Objective To evaluate the scan technique and clinical value of multi-slice spiral CT angiography(MSCTA) of coronary artery.Methods MSCTA was performed in 86 patients,and 25 of them were also investigated with selective coronary angiography(SCA).The imaging quality of MSCTA in different scanning condition were analyzed.The patency of coronary artery and other branches were examined.The distribution and extent of coronary arterial stenoses were assessed.The findings demonstrated on MSCTA were compared with those seen on SCA.Results(1)The imaging quality on MSCTA of coronary artery was significant better in patients with a heart rate below 60 beats per minute,contrast flowing rate 3.0~3.5 ml/s,volume 120~150 ml and delayed time 22~25 s;(2)in 25 cases,of 71 coronary artery and branches without stenoses examined with MSCTA,68 had identical appearance on both MSCTA and SCA.The distribution and extent of 19 coronary arterial stenoses revealed by MSCTA were correlated exactly with SCA in 29 coronary arterial stenoses.The negative and positive predicted value were 95.8% and 65.5% respectively.Sensitivity,specificity and accuracy were 86.4%,87.2% and 87.0% respectively.Conclusion MSCTA as a noninvasive examination is a valuable method in detecting diseases or variations of coronary artery.

4.Internal Thoracic Arterial Chemoembolization in the Treatment of Advanced Lung Cancer
Yongzheng WANG ; Yuliang LI ; Suolin ZHANG ; Guangrui SHAO ; Wanming ZHANG
Journal of Practical Radiology 2001;0(01):-
Objective To study the curative effect of internal thoracic arterial chemoembolization in the treatment of advanced lung cancer.Methods Internal thoracic artery was confirmed to be the main supplied artery by digital substraction angiography(DSA) in 8 cases with lung cancer. The internal thoracic artery was embolized by stainless steel coil below the supplied segment in order to avoid the normal vascular territory occlusion.Then iodized oil combined with Cis-Diaminedichloroplatinum(DDP) and mitomycin(MMC) were injected into the supplied segment slowly until blood flow stopped,at last,the gelfoam sponge sheet was inserted into this supplied segment to decrease the wash of iodized oil by blood flow.Results Clinical symptoms were improved obviously in all cases after therapy.CT scans showed that iodized oil accumulated in the tumor better four weeks after the chemoembolization. Conclusion For these cases with advanced lung cancer which the blood supply mainly by internal thoracic artery,it is necessary to perform chemoembolization.
5.The diagnosis value of MRCP in the extrahepatic biliary obstruction diseases
Wei ZHANG ; Guangrui SHAO ; Lei SONG ; Lei MA
Chinese Journal of Current Advances in General Surgery 2004;0(05):-
Objective:To analyze the diagnostic value of magnetic resonance cholangiopancreatography (MRCP) for extrahepatic biliary obstruction.Methods:MRCP images of 52 patients with extrahepatic biliary obstruction disease were retrospectively reviewed to conclude the lumen morphological abnormalities of benign versus malignant bile duct obstructions,which were confirmed by pathology and clinic observation.Results:MRCP could correctly identify the degree of ductal dilatation and the level of obstruction in all cases.The bile duct of 27 cases of benign biliary obstruction presented regular and symmetric dilation,gradual tapering.The dilatation degree of extrahepatic bile duct was significantly bigger than that of intrahepatic bile duct,the dead-wood sign was seen in intrahepatic bile duct.The bile duct of the 25 cases of malignant biliary obstruction presented abrupt narrowing or inerruption,dilatation,and had double-duct sign.The dilatation degree of extrahepatic bile duct was same as intrahepatic bile duct.The dilatation degree of extrahepatic and intrahepatic bile duct in malignant biliary obstruction group was more serious than that in benign biliary obstruction group.Conclusion:MRCP is the noninvasive technique of choice with high accuracy for patients with extrahepatic biliary obstruction disease.
6.Applied Value of 64-slice Spiral CT Angiography in Diagnosing Arterial Diseases of the Lower Extremities
Hai ZHONG ; Guangrui SHAO ; Zhuodong XU ; Cheng LIU
Journal of Practical Radiology 2000;0(02):-
Objective To assess the role and its tecnhique superiority of 64-slice spiral CT angiography(CTA) in lower limb arterial diseases.Methods MSCT studies in 33 cases suspected diseases of lower limb arteries was performed,the helical scans covered the extent of renal artery to the artery of the lower extremity.3D reconstruction of vessel was done in Wizard workstation.The manifestations of MSCTA were compared with that of conventional angiography . Results Of the 693 segments of arteria , 683 were assessable on both DSA and CTA.Using the DSA images as the standard reference,the sensitivity,specificity and accuracy of CTA were 97.6%(95% CI,94.9%~100.7%),98.9%(95% CI,98.0%~99.8%),98.7%(95% CI,97.9%~99.5%)in detecting the segments occluded . With the regard the detection of segments that had more than moderate stenosis , the sensitivity , specificity and accuracy of MIP were 98.9% ( 95% CI , 97.4%~100.4%),99.4%( 95% CI, 98.7%~100.1%) and 99.3%(95% CI, 92.4%~99.9%).Conclusion In assessment of diseases of lower limb arteries with 64-slice spiral CT angiography is equal to DSA basically, it is a highly accurate and non-invasive angiography in diagnosing arterial diseases of the lower extremities.

9.The advantage of 3D arterial spin labeling in the diagnosis of transient ischemic attack
Yu JI ; Guangrui SHAO ; Shuai MA ; Peipei CHEN
Journal of Practical Radiology 2017;33(3):361-364
Objective To explore the value of magnetic resonance perfusion imaging of 3D arterial spin labeling(3D-ASL)in the diagnosis of transient ischemic attack(TIA).Methods 78 of patients were diagnosed TIA on MR routine scan [T1 WI,T2 WI,T2-FLAIR,diffusion weighted imaging(DWI)],magnetic resonance angiography(MRA)and 3D arterial spin labeling(3D-ASL).The re-sult were analyzed by Chi-square test.Results In 78 patients,the abnormal routine scan was 0 case(0%);abnormal MRA 41 cases (52.6%);abnormal 3D-ASL 47 cases(60.2%);combination with each other were 60 cases(76.9%).29 cases with artery stenosis and abnormal ASL,12 case with artery stenosis and normal ASL,19 cases with normal vascular and abnormal ASL,18 cases with normal vascular and normal ASL.Conclusion 3D-ASL is better than routine magnetic resonance sequences in the diagnosis of TIA,which is convenient and should be a routine scanning sequence of TIA.3D-ASL,MRA and DWI have their own advantages and disadvantages, combination use can improve the diagnosis accuracy of TIA.
